How These Pages Support Modern Creative Workflows
The inclusion of both vector (SVG, EPS) and raster (PNG, JPG) formats aligns with how modern creators work. Many self-publishers now use tablets or apps like Procreate or Clip Studio Paint to preview and adjust coloring book pages before printing. Having SVG files means you can import individual elements into these apps and test how they look with different color palettes. This is especially useful if you want to create a "look inside" preview for your Amazon listing, showing potential buyers how the pages color up.
For those who prefer traditional print workflows, the PDF and JPG files are straightforward. You can also use the PNG files with transparent backgrounds to create overlays, such as a page with a vintage frame that you can place over a simpler design. This kind of creative layering can result in truly unique page compositions that no other seller has. The high resolution ensures that even after scaling and layering, the final print remains sharp.

Considerations Before Publishing Your Vintage Spring Garden Coloring Book
While this interior is designed for ease of use, there are a few practical factors to keep in mind to maximize your success. First, ensure you understand KDP's content guidelines. Although these pages are original and you have the rights to sell them, you still need to format your file correctly. The provided PDF is already print-ready, but you should double-check margins, bleed settings, and page count. KDP requires a minimum of 24 pages for paperback coloring books, and this collection's 89 pages easily meet that threshold.
Second, consider your niche and keywords. The phrase Vintage Spring Garden Coloring Pages is a specific keyword that can help you rank in search results. Use it naturally in your book title, subtitle, and description. Avoid keyword stuffing, but make sure the theme is clearly communicated. Competing in the broader "coloring book for adults" category is tough, but a focused vintage garden niche can attract a dedicated audience.
Third, think about the cover design. The free PNG cover images are a great starting point, but you should customize them to reflect your personal brand. Add a compelling title, perhaps a subtitle like "89 Beautiful Illustrations for Relaxation and Creativity," and ensure the cover image matches the interior style. A mismatch between cover and interior leads to returns and negative reviews. Finally, consider offering a preview of a few pages inside your listing. Showing the intricate line art and the vintage aesthetic can convert browsers into buyers.
Lastly, be mindful of the file sizes. SVG and EPS files can be larger than standard JPGs, but they offer flexibility. When uploading to KDP, use the PDF for the interior as it is already compressed and optimized. Keep the vector files for your own editing purposes.
